Docker容器云管理平台有哪些主流产品?

随着云计算和容器技术的快速发展,Docker容器云管理平台成为了企业数字化转型的重要工具。本文将介绍目前市场上主流的Docker容器云管理平台,包括其特点和适用场景。

一、Docker容器云管理平台概述

Docker容器云管理平台是一种基于Docker技术的分布式容器管理解决方案,通过自动化部署、扩展和管理容器,实现应用的快速交付和资源的高效利用。它具有以下特点:

  1. 高效的资源利用:容器技术可以实现对物理资源的高效利用,降低IT基础设施成本。

  2. 快速的部署和扩展:容器化技术可以快速部署和扩展应用,提高开发效率。

  3. 良好的兼容性:Docker容器云管理平台支持多种操作系统和硬件平台,具有较好的兼容性。

  4. 高度的安全性:容器技术可以隔离应用和系统,提高系统的安全性。

二、主流Docker容器云管理平台介绍

  1. Docker Swarm

Docker Swarm是Docker官方推出的容器编排工具,可以实现多个Docker Engine实例的集群管理。其主要特点如下:

(1)简单易用:Docker Swarm提供了简单的命令行接口,方便用户进行集群管理。

(2)高可用性:Docker Swarm支持集群的高可用性,确保服务的稳定运行。

(3)自动扩展:Docker Swarm可以根据负载自动扩展容器数量。

适用场景:适用于小型到中型企业,以及需要快速部署和扩展应用的场景。


  1. Kubernetes

Kubernetes是Google开源的容器编排平台,已成为容器编排领域的领导者。其主要特点如下:

(1)强大的社区支持:Kubernetes拥有庞大的社区支持,可以解决各种实际问题。

(2)高度可扩展:Kubernetes支持大规模集群的部署和管理。

(3)丰富的插件生态:Kubernetes拥有丰富的插件生态,可以满足不同场景的需求。

适用场景:适用于大型企业、互联网公司以及需要高度可扩展和稳定的容器编排场景。


  1. Mesos

Mesos是由Twitter开源的分布式资源调度框架,支持多种工作负载,包括容器、Hadoop、Spark等。其主要特点如下:

(1)高性能:Mesos具有高性能的资源调度能力,可以满足大规模集群的需求。

(2)灵活性:Mesos支持多种工作负载,可以满足不同场景的需求。

(3)可扩展性:Mesos支持水平扩展,可以轻松应对集群规模的增加。

适用场景:适用于需要高度可扩展和灵活的资源调度场景,如大数据、云计算等。


  1. OpenShift

OpenShift是Red Hat推出的容器云平台,基于Kubernetes构建。其主要特点如下:

(1)易于部署:OpenShift提供了易于部署的解决方案,降低用户的使用门槛。

(2)丰富的应用生态:OpenShift拥有丰富的应用生态,可以满足不同场景的需求。

(3)安全性:OpenShift注重安全性,提供多种安全机制。

适用场景:适用于需要高度安全性、易于部署和丰富应用生态的企业。


  1. Rancher

Rancher是Sysdig公司推出的容器管理平台,可以简化Kubernetes集群的管理。其主要特点如下:

(1)易于管理:Rancher提供了易于管理的界面,方便用户进行集群管理。

(2)跨平台支持:Rancher支持多种平台,包括Linux、Windows等。

(3)丰富的插件生态:Rancher拥有丰富的插件生态,可以满足不同场景的需求。

适用场景:适用于需要跨平台支持、易于管理和丰富插件生态的企业。

三、总结

Docker容器云管理平台已成为企业数字化转型的重要工具。本文介绍了目前市场上主流的Docker容器云管理平台,包括Docker Swarm、Kubernetes、Mesos、OpenShift和Rancher。企业可以根据自身需求选择合适的平台,实现应用的快速交付和资源的高效利用。

猜你喜欢:直播服务平台